[Image: QRfU2LT.jpg]Tonight I did a side by side of my Original Tradere OC V1 vs Blackland Tradere SB
Pre shave Hot shower
Brush SV Cadre Badger
Soap ETHOS Clean
Blade PolSilver Poland
AS Thayers Coconut & ETHOS clean
First Pass WTG. The OC has significantly more feel both of the combs and the blade. Rinse and feel both sides took down the majority of my 2 day beard a little more from the OC
2nd pass ATG. Again the SB felt a little smoother, neither skipped or gave blade chatter but the OC had a little
More feel not sure if it was the blade or the OC edge. Rinse and I was BBS on the OC side but needed slight touchup on the SB side under the Jawline and upper lip.
Both razors gave me an excellent shave the SB required a little touchup to get BBS but was definitely smoother.
The only criticism of the Blackland Tradere is the handle could
Use a little deeper grooves but I never felt like I would loose control of the shave
Shane has done an excellent job of reproducing the Tradere and I am very happy with this first shave.

I was going to wait a little longer but after 11 shaves can give a preliminary review. The Blackland Tradere SB shouts quality and precision. It is a razor that is both aesthetically pleasing and functional. I’m a daily shaver and generally prefer a more mild razor. My most used razor has been a Timeless Titanium 0.68 SB and after speaking with Shane chose the SB rather than the OC to best meet my needs.

This razor is much different than the Timeless Titanium neither in a good way nor a bad way, just different. First the weight is much heavier and the handle significantly longer. The blade is held flat rather than flexed and while I don’t know what the gap is, it appears much bigger with perhaps slightly less blade exposure. The razor is much quieter than most of my other razors. As I said there are significant differences but not for the better or worse.

What became apparent was that light pressure with a light razor is not necessarily light with the extra weight of this razor. I also choked up on the handle effectively shortening it. Once I stopped fighting the handle length and extra weight, the razor began to shine. It is smooth and efficient with a shallow angle and at cost to efficiency feels like there is no blade on a very steep angle. I’m now comfortable with a neutral to slightly shallow angle and really enjoying a smooth and efficient razor.

In summary, getting used to the extra weight of the head and allowing the longer handle to provide good balance, this razor is a keeper. Looking at the beauty of the razor makes it even better. I have found that because of the high polish and look, I spend more time with a microfiber towel wiping off fingerprints and any other spots that might appear.

SM29, nice review.

I had the original Tradere SB, have an iKon S3S, have the original iKon SBS brass (much heavier than even the Tradere), and have a Pils, so for me shaving with heavy headed razors that hold the blade flat has become second nature. In fact, at this point, I feel like I prefer the feel/weight/balance of this type of razor over a traditional DE that is smaller, lighter, and bends the blade, although I can shave with either kind. I also think that large gap/little to no exposure heads suit me better than the blade-forward, small-gap razors.

As you use the razor more and more you may find that you come around to liking it even more.
